民勤沙区绿洲-荒漠过渡带典型植被群落物种多样性特征分析

摘要:

为了探索绿洲-荒漠过渡带植被群落物种多样性特征,以及不同生活型植物在维持物种多样性和群落稳定性方面的机理,对民勤沙区绿洲-荒漠过渡带8种典型植被群落的物种组成、群落结构特征、物种多样性进行研究。结果表明:(1)灌木层在物种组成和数量上占有绝对优势,除红砂群落外,其他群落中灌木所占比例均在56.86%以上,多年生草本植物所占比例较小,在整个群落中仅占0.30%~3.14%(除沙蒿群落6.65%),数量较稳定;(2)8个群落中白刺重要值最高,达84.41%,猫头刺群落最低为20.70%,其余6个群落在56.78%~68.07%之间;(3)8个群落多样性指数由大到小排列顺序为:猫头刺群落>绵刺群落>红砂群落>沙蒿>沙拐枣群落>珍珠猪毛菜群落>膜果麻黄群落>白刺群落,群落多样性指数均偏低,物种丰富度较低,生态优势度较高,种间相遇率偏低,群落中物种分布不均匀。说明民勤沙区绿洲-荒漠过渡带群落物种主要以矮化的小灌木、小半灌木为主,多年生草本植物所占比例较小,优势种群在荒漠灌木群落中的地位和作用非常突出,对群落结构、生态系统的功能过程和群落的演替方向,具有比其他物种更重要的作用,荒漠灌木群落由于缺乏冗余物种的支持,是一类不稳定的群落。

Abstract:

In order to find the species diversity characteristics of vegetation community at desert-oasis ecotone and the mechanism of maintenance of species diversity and community stability among different life forms, the author researched the species composition, community structure and plant species diversity of the 8 vegetation communities at desert-oasis ecotone in Minqin desert. The results showed that: (1) the shrub layer was dominant in species composition and quantity, the proportion was more than 56.86% in the vegetation communities except Reaumuria songarica community. The quantity of perennial herbs was relatively stable, but has a relatively low proportion in the whole community(only0.30% to 3.14% ) except in Artemisiaarenaria community (6.65%).(2) The important value of which in Nitraria was the highest for 84.41%, while in Oxytropis aciphylla community was the lowest for 20.70%, the others are changing from 56.78% to 68.07%. (3) All of the species diversity indices were low, from big to small was: Oxytropis aciphylla community>Potaninia mongolica community>Reaumuria songarica community>Artemisiaarenaria community>Calligonum mongolicum community>Salsola passerina community>Ephedra przewalskii community>Nitraria community. All these communities have low species richness and inter-specific encounter rate, high ecological dominance, and uneven distribution of species, which explained the major species were dwarf shrub and semi-shrub, and perennial herbs had a relatively low proportion. Dominant populations in the desert shrub community have very prominent status and role were, which had more important role than the other species in community structure, the process of ecosystem function and community succession direction. The desert shrub community was unstable for lacking of the species redundancy.
